In A Midsummer Night's Dream, Bottom, Flute, and Snout have names that are puns on

i think the answer is because of their jobs. Snout is given the name Snout because of he often fixes kettles. Kettles have spouts and snouts. while Bottom is originally known as Nick Bottom. Bottom is known to be one of the best weavers in their land. Lastly, Flute is a bellowsmaker with flute-like nozzles
